NCIt definition : A colchicine derivative and beta tubulin polymerization inhibitor, with potential
antineoplastic activity. Upon administration, beta tubulin polymerization inhibitor
CCI-001 targets, binds to and inhibits beta-III tubulin (TUBB3), and prevents tubulin
polymerization and destabilizes microtubules, ultimately leading to cell cycle arrest,
blockage of cell division and an induction of cell death in cancer cells. TUBB3, overexpressed
in many cancers, is associated with poor outcomes and a reduced response to taxane-based
microtubule-targeting antineoplastic agents.;
